What is a Key Fob?

A key fob is a little electronic device that works as a wireless push-button control for lorries. Its primary purpose includes:

  • Locking and unlocking doors: Key fobs provide quick access to vehicles.
  • Remote start: Some fobs permit users to begin their engines from a distance.
  • Panic button: Many fobs come equipped with a panic feature to hinder possible threats.

Due to their practical functions, key fobs have actually ended up being basic in modern-day automobiles, boosting convenience and security.

When is a Replacement Key Fob Necessary?

There are a number of situations that might necessitate the purchase of a replacement key fob. The most typical include:

  1. Loss or Theft: Key fobs can quickly be misplaced or stolen.
  2. Damage: Key fobs can suffer physical damage through water exposure or simple wear and tear.
  3. Battery Failure: Although not technically a replacement fob, a dead battery might render the device unusable until replaced.
  4. Updating: Some owners might want to upgrade to a key fob with additional features.

Kinds Of Key Fobs

Replacement key fobs come in different types, tailored to the requirements of various vehicle models. Here are the primary categories:

Type Description
Standard Key Fob Fundamental performance, normally for locking and opening.
Smart Key Enables keyless entry and engine start– needs proximity.
Transponder Key Incorporates a chip that interacts with the vehicle’s immobilizer system for security.
Programmable Key Fob Created to be configured by the user or a dealership based on particular vehicle requirements.

How to Replace a Key Fob

Changing a key fob can appear challenging, but the procedure can be straightforward. Here’s a step-by-step approach:

  1. Determine the Type of Key Fob Needed:

    • Check the vehicle owner’s manual or online resources specific to the make and design of the vehicle.
    • Collect vehicle identification details (VIN).
  2. Disable Lost Key Fob (if applicable):

    • Contact the dealership to render the lost key fob inactive for security reasons.
  3. Purchase a Replacement:

    • From a Dealership: This is frequently the most trustworthy but can be more expensive.
    • Aftermarket Suppliers: These can be more affordable however guarantee compatibility with the vehicle.
    • Online Marketplaces: Websites like Amazon or eBay may have options, however mindful research into sellers is necessary.
  4. Setting the Replacement Fob:

    • Instructions for shows can frequently be discovered in the vehicle’s handbook.
    • Numerous automobiles need the owner to get in a sequence of actions, while others may need a dealer’s help or a specialized shows tool.
  5. Check the New Fob:

    • Check that all functions run properly, consisting of locking, unlocking, and any special functions the fob might provide.

FAQ Section

1. Just how much does a replacement key fob cost?

Expenses vary significantly depending upon the make and model of the vehicle. Usually, key fobs can vary from ₤ 50 to over ₤ 400, especially for advanced clever keys.

2. Can I program a key fob myself?

In many cases, yes. Numerous vehicles enable owners to set the fob themselves using the ideal procedures discovered in the owner’s manual. However, complex systems may need dealership help.

3. What should I do if my key fob stops working?

First, check if the battery needs replacing. If issues continue, think about reprogramming or speaking with a professional for assistance.

4. Are aftermarket key fobs trustworthy?

While lots of aftermarket key fobs can work dependably, it’s vital to buy from trustworthy sellers and ensure compatibility with your particular vehicle design.

5. Is it possible to get a replacement key fob for older lorries?

Replacement key fobs for older automobiles may be harder to find. Depending upon the car’s system, programming options might be limited.

Benefits of Using OEM vs. Aftermarket Key Fobs

Factor O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) Aftermarket
Quality Ensured to fulfill producer specifications. Quality can vary; might not be as durable.
Compatibility Completely matches the initial system. May need additional research study.
Warranty Frequently comes with a warranty from the dealer. Warranty policies differ by seller.
Cost Normally more pricey. Usually more budget-friendly choices offered.
